The book American Secret Projects: US Airlifters Since 1962 describes in detail the Model 2007 carrier on-board delivery aircraft project, which was basically a scaled-down Model 1906A with a swing-tail loading arrangement. Two versions of the Model 2007 were envisaged, the four-engine Model 2007-1 and the twin-engine Model 2007-2. Specifications for both variants (from page 157 of ASP3) are as follows:

Model 2007-1
Powerplant: four 1,451 shp (1,082 kW) Lycoming T53 turboprops
Length: 68 ft (20.6 meters)
Span: 78.6 ft (23.97 meters)
Height: 23 ft 7.5 in (7.21 meters)
Wing area: 765 sq ft (71.14 sq meters)
Max take-off weight: 46,300 lb (21,020 kg)
Payload: 8,000 lb (3,640 kg)
Cargo area: 76 in high x 104 in wide x 443 in long
Max speed: 257 kt (476 km/h)
Cruise speed: 236 kt (437 km/h)
Range: 1,500 nautical miles (2,777 km)
Ferry range: 2,875 nautical miles (5,322 km)

Model 2007-2
Powerplant: two 4,330 shp (3,290 kW) General Electric T64 turboprops
Length: 63.33 ft (25.6 meters)
Span: 72.5 ft (22.11 meters)
Height: 23 ft 5.5 in (7.13 meters)
Wing area: 650 sq ft (60.45 sq meters)
Max take-off weight: 40,400 lb (18,342 kg)
Payload: 8,000 lb (3,640 kg)
Cargo area: 76 in high x 104 in wide x 387 in long
Max speed: 310 kt (574 km/h)
Cruise speed: 236 kt (437 km/h)
Range: 1,500 nautical miles (2,777 km)
Ferry range: 2,820 nautical miles (5,220 km)
